Streaming Options: Your Go-To for Game Day
In today's digital age, streaming has become the undisputed champion for watching sports, and the Vikings are no exception. For those asking, "where to watch the Vikings game online?" you've got a treasure trove of options. The most straightforward way to catch live Vikings games is through live TV streaming services. Think along the lines of services like Sling TV, Hulu + Live TV, YouTube TV, FuboTV, and DIRECTV STREAM. These platforms offer packages that include the regional sports networks and national channels that broadcast NFL games. For example, if a Vikings game is on FOX, CBS, NBC, or ESPN, these services will likely have you covered. The beauty of these services is their flexibility; you can watch on almost any device – your smart TV, laptop, tablet, or phone – and you can cancel anytime. Remember to check which channels are available in your specific region, as broadcast rights can vary. Another fantastic option for cord-cutters is NFL+. This subscription service allows you to watch live out-of-market preseason games, all regular season and postseason games live on mobile devices, and even live local and primetime regular season and postseason games on any device. If you're a true fan who wants every game, Sunday Ticket (now on YouTube and YouTube TV) is the ultimate package, though it can be a bit pricier. For those who are tech-savvy and looking for specific games, Amazon Prime Video has been stepping up its game, broadcasting some Thursday Night Football games. Always keep an eye on the official NFL schedule to see where each specific game will be televised. Local Broadcasts and Over-the-Air TV
Let's not forget the classic, reliable way to catch the Vikings: local broadcast television. For many of us, especially those who remember pre-streaming days, this is the most accessible and often the most cost-effective method. If you're in the Minneapolis-St. Paul area, or within the Vikings' broadcast region, you can often catch their games for free over the air using a digital antenna. The NFL games are typically broadcast on networks like FOX, CBS, and NBC, depending on the week's schedule. So, if you've got a good antenna and a TV with a digital tuner, you might be all set! This is a fantastic solution for anyone asking, "where to watch the Vikings game without a cable subscription?" It’s simple, effective, and gives you access to all the games broadcast on these major networks. Beyond just antenna TV, if you still have a traditional cable package, your local affiliate channels will be broadcasting the games. Just check your local listings or the official NFL schedule to see which channel has the Vikings game each week. This is a straightforward approach that requires no complex setup or monthly fees, beyond what you might already be paying for cable. International and Out-of-Market Viewing
For those Vikings fans who find themselves outside of the traditional broadcast areas, or even outside the United States, the question of "where to watch the Vikings game from afar?" requires a slightly different strategy. The most comprehensive solution for international or out-of-market viewers is NFL Game Pass International. This service provides access to every NFL game live (with some exceptions for games broadcast on local free-to-air TV in certain countries), along with replays and other exclusive content. It's designed specifically for fans who can't access games through their local broadcasters. If you're in the US but outside the Vikings' immediate broadcast region, you might encounter blackouts or only see regional games. This is where NFL+ (as mentioned earlier) becomes particularly useful for watching games on mobile devices, or you might need to rely on a Virtual Private Network (VPN) in conjunction with a streaming service. A VPN can make it appear as though you are browsing from a different location, potentially unlocking geo-restricted content. However, using a VPN with streaming services can sometimes violate their terms of service, so proceed with caution and research thoroughly.
